10-5-13. Big Spring Run (Ditch). The day was clear, the trout were feeding and to my surprise, I was the only one on the water except for one guy who stopped and talked to me about hunting and some fishing, I think his name was Greg? Anyhow , I started off with a 7x tippet and my cress bug with no luck the first 30 minutes, but saw they were deff feeding, taking bites from the cress and trying to pick out the minute insects. I then put on a simple olive shrimp size 18 that took one nice rainbow. My numbers were down and I tied on a pattern that I haven't used since spring that works great, the pattern is Don Hollbrooks original shrimp. I nipped my 7x and put on 6x with his size 18 original shrimp that i had tied and first cast I was on to a nice 12" rainbow, I knew I had got the right color/fly down, now it was all up to presentation. Working my way to the head of the spring I was able to land 4 brook trout two of them bigger than 10-11inches and 4 rainbows one 14" that actually slipped off right before I could land him and missed a few more. Deff one of my better days up at the ditch this year and I was sure glad to make the drive like always. I was able to get some quick pics of the brook trout for my book for the colors were amazing. Before I left I drove down to the first parking lot to see 4 anglers fishing but none upstream from the parking lot, so I walked up to see some kids swimming in the creek, so I called it a day, but a great day it was.
